DetailsCrushers. Barry A. Wills, James A. Finch FRSC, FCIM, P.Eng., in Wills' Mineral Processing Technology (Eighth Edition), 2016 6.5 Impact Crushers. Impact crushers (e.g., hammer mills and impact mills) employ sharp blows applied at high speed to free-falling rocks where comminution is by impact rather than compression. DetailsHammer crusher specification is based on the diameter of the outer end of the rotor and its length dimension. 1.4 Characteristics of hammer crusher 1.4.1 Advantages of Hammer Crusher. Hammer crusher characterized by high crushing ratio (generally 10 to 25 some times up to 50), which is its greatest feature.
DetailsAdvantages: Simplified crushing process, large crushing ratio, uniform output size, less over-crushing rate, simple structure, easy to operate and maintain, more cost-effective than other crushers Disadvantages: Not ideal for high moisture coal (exceeding 10%), easy to clog, not fine discharging particle size, dust pollution

DetailsRoll crusher is suitable for fine crushing. The roll crusher uses compression to crush materials. Reduction ratio is 2 to 2.5 to 1. Roller crushers are not recommended for abrasive materials. Hammer crusher. Hammer crusher consists of a high-speed, usually horizontally shaft rotor turning inside a cylindrical casing.

DetailsHere is a list of Rules of Thumb often used in Rock Crushing and around Crushers: Crusher Selection For a hard rock mine application below 600 tonnes/hour, select a jaw as the primary crusher. Over 1,000 tph, select a gyratory crusher. Between these capacities, you have a choice. Source: Chris Ottergren For a hard rock mine …

DetailsRoll Crushers. In Mineral Processing Design and Operations (Second Edition), 2016. 6.1 Introduction. Roll crushers consist of two or more adjacent rolls placed parallel to each other and rotated in opposite directions.
